| 6/5/26 | ![]() BC Eagles Face Georgia in Historic Rivalry | Boston College is primed for a historic showdown against the Georgia Bulldogs in the ACC/SEC Challenge on December 1st, aiming to break their recent 1-2 record in the event while chasing a statement win against a team that reached the NCAA tournament last year. This marks their first meeting since 1968, when BC pulled off an 89-83 upset. With new head coach Luke Murray leading a completely revamped roster — only one player from last year remains — the Eagles are building something fresh. And here’s the twist: both teams are also headed to the 2026 ESPN Invitational, meaning they could collide again later this season — if the bracket gods align. | 4/21/26 | ![]() Boston College Lands Transfer Big Man Luke Hunger | Boston College secures a commitment from Luke Hunger, a local talent from Northfield Mount Hermon, who brings size and college experience from his time at Northwestern. Hunger, who appeared in 62 games and started 10 for the Wildcats, had a breakout season last year, averaging 8.4 points, 5.1 rebounds, and 0.9 assists in 19 minutes per game. His improved shooting and efficiency make him a valuable addition to the Eagles rotation, potentially leading to a smaller, quicker lineup that attacks offensively and holds firm defensively. | 4/19/26 | ![]() BC Lands Elite Rebounder, Benjamin | Boston College secures a major win with Brandon Benjamins commitment, a six-foot-seven wing from Fairfield. Hailing from New Jersey and a Bergen Catholic grad, Benjamin had an impressive freshman season, averaging 14.2 points, 10.6 rebounds, and 1.6 blocks per game. He earned second-team All-MAAC honors and was a unanimous all-rookie pick. With three years of eligibility left, Benjamin is set to anchor the frontcourt, bringing elite defense and rebounding skills to the Eagles. | 4/7/26 | ![]() Hastings Transfers, Murray Rebuilds BC Roster | Jayden Hastings, a redshirt junior forward from Boston College, has entered the transfer portal, leaving a void in the teams starting rotation. Hastings, a former four-star recruit, averaged 6.7 points and 5.6 rebounds per game last season. With the departure of several key players, including Aidan Shaw, Chase Forte, Luka Toews, Boden Kapke, Donald Hand Junior, and Fred Payne, the team is now mostly composed of freshmen, injured players, or deep bench members. New head coach Luke Murray, known for building a top offense at UConn, has an opportunity to rebuild the team in his vision, potentially leading to a strong performance next season. | 4/4/26 | ![]() Boston College Basketball Loses Center Kapke to Transfer Portal | Boston College Mens Basketball Faces Another Loss: Center Boden Kapke Transfers Boston Colleges mens basketball team suffers another blow as forward center Boden Kapke enters the transfer portal. The six-foot-eleven junior, who transferred from Butler last offseason, averaged 10.6 points and 5.7 rebounds per game. This news comes just after the teams introduction to new head coach Luke Murray, who replaces Earl Grant. Murray will officially join once UConns Final Four run ends. Kapke is the third player to leave the team, following guard Akbar Waheed and guard Luka Toews. With the transfer portal opening next week, more changes are expected as Murray builds his squad.
